Biography
I am a software engineering specialist and educator who has extensive academic and industrial experience. I am an internationally recognized expert in key areas of Software Engineering which include: Medical Device Software Development, Software Testing, Software Process Assessment and Improvement, Globally Distributed Software Development, Virtual Team Management and Operation, Verification and Validation and Agile and Lean Methods. I have also researched and published extensively in the area of Software Engineering Education.
My book 'Software Testing and Global Industry: Future Paradigms' was published in 2009. The book covers software testing in the context of distributed software development It is available from Amazon.com and Waterstones.com. It can also be borrowed from the British Library the Library of Congress, the London School of Economics Library and many other Universities and Institutes of Higher Education.
Teaching Interests
My teaching interstes include all aspect of Software Engineering, Project Management, Informaton Systems, Software Testing, Softwear Quality, Systems Analysis & Design, Globally Distributed Software Develoment, Virtual Team Management and Operationl, Verification & Validation, Regulated Software Develoment, Medical Device Software, E-Health Systems. Professional Issues, ICT Ethics, Employability, Cuture, Management, Communication, Business & IT. Helt the postion Course Director for the MSc. in Software Engineering and Entrepreneurship